  • How can you sync safari bookmarks between iphone 5 and ipad mini retina? IOS 7.1.2

    The syncing works between my iMac and iPhone on one hand and between iMac and iPad on the other. I'm using IOS 7.1.2. I made sure iCloud is on on IOS devices, same iCloud account, made sure there is no problem with the WiFi...I appreciate any help I can get. thanx

    Finally I got a solution from an Apple guy today. First we did the following steps on an iPad and then on iPhone.
    Basically, it comes down to this:
    general/restore/ erase all content and settings
    set up the iPhone/iPad as a new device
    type your iCloud account info
    once everything is up and running, wait for a while and first check on contacts, calendars, notes if it's syncing with the iCloud, then open safari and look for the other device. In my case it worked and iPad finally detected iPhone and I could see the safari tabs from the iPhone on the iPad.
    But then, Iphone still couldn't detect the iPad, so the guy said the original problem was probably in iPhone. And so we did the whole thing again on iPhone and then I finally had my tabs from all devices visible on every device.

  • How to restore safari bookmarks after osi update

    how to restore safari bookmarks after ios. update

    The only way is to restore from a useful backup, if you have one.
    If you sync the iPad to iTunes and use Time Machine regularly, you would likely have the appropriate backup to restore from. In that case:
    Restore the iPad backup set from Time Machine from a date before you overwrote the bookmarks. The location of the backup is ~/Library/Application Support/MobileSync/Backup/ (you can get to it by pressing Cmd+Shift+G in the Finder and entering this path).
    Connect the iPad, run iTunes and restore from the backup.
    If you use iCloud Backup, then you can restore from iCloud and choose which date's backup you'd like to restore from. You can check if you're using iCloud Backup by opening the Settings app on the iPad, then going to the iCloud submenu and looking at the status right below "Storage & Backup", where it would say "iCloud Backup is off." (or "iCloud Backup is on.", as the case may be).
    In any case, keep in mind that restoring from a backup means you lose all application data changes after the date of the backup.

  • Sync Safari Bookmarks

    I own an iPhone 3G with OS 3.1.3. Today after a sync with iTunes 9.1 (79) on my MBP with MacOS X 10.6.3 I noted that the Safari bookmarks on my iPhone were not in sync with my laptop.
    After a first look, as I understand, now I need to sync the bookmarks through the mobile me cloud.
    Is it so? If yes, I don't want to send my personal data (email, calendar, contacts) over a cloud. I don't trust a cloud. So, please, is a way to sync these data as I was used to do with the previous versions, that is directly without passing through a cloud? Thanks

    With a MobileMe account, you are not required to sync contacts, calendar events, or Safari bookmarks over the air with your iPhone or with your Mac, but not doing so defeats a purpose or benefit with a MobileMe account.
    Even when syncing Safari bookmarks over the air with a MobileMe account on an iPhone, you can also sync bookmarks direct with a supported application on your computer via the iTunes sync process, but doing so may duplicate the bookmarks on your iPhone. You can do one or the other, or both at the same time.
    If Safari bookmarks are not syncing properly when synced direct via the iTunes sync process, try resetting the sync history on your Mac, which is done via iSync preferences with the iSync application in your Applications folder.

    Troubleshooting on iOS
    First, confirm that you’ve turned on iCloud Bookmarks:
    On iOS 6 or iOS 7, go to Settings > iCloud and check that Safari is turned on.
    On iOS 5, go to Settings > iCloud and check that Bookmarks is turned on.
    Next, try each of these steps, testing after each step to see if the issue is resolved:
    Try installing the latest version of iOS supported by your device.
    Go to Settings > iCloud and make sure you are signed in to the same iCloud account that you are using on your other supported devices.
    Make sure that your iOS device is online by attempting to view www.apple.com. If you can't connect to the Internet, iCloud Bookmarks and Reading List will not update in the Safari app. If necessary, review the instructions for troubleshooting your Internet connection.
    Troubleshooting on OS X Lion or later
    First, confirm that you've turned on iCloud bookmarks:
    Choose Apple () menu > System Preferences, then click the icon for iCloud.
    Make sure that the checkbox labeled Safari (or Bookmarks) is selected.
    Next, try each of these steps, testing after each step to see if the issue is resolved:
    Make sure that you are using OS X Lion v10.7.5 or later. If necessary, review the steps for finding your OS X version information.
    Make sure that your computer is online by attempting to view www.apple.com. If you can't connect to the Internet, iCloud Bookmarks and Reading List will not update in Safari. If necessary, review the instructions for troubleshooting your Internet connection.
